Technical SEO Made Simple: Boost Your Website’s Performance!

Technical SEO Made Simple: Boost Your Website’s Performance!

 

What is Technical SEO?

Technical SEO means optimizing the technical parts of your website so search engines can crawl, index, and understand your content easily.

Think of it like making sure your website’s “engine” runs smoothly under the hood, so the search engines can drive your site properly on their “roads” (the internet).

Unlike On-Page SEO (which focuses on content and keywords) and Off-Page SEO (which deals with links and reputation), Technical SEO focuses on your website’s infrastructure and code.


Why is Technical SEO Important?

Google and other search engines use automated programs called crawlers or spiders to explore your website. If your site is fast, easy to crawl, mobile-friendly, and error-free, these crawlers will do a better job.

Good technical SEO means:

  • Your site loads quickly

  • Search engines can find and index your pages

  • Your site works well on phones and tablets

  • Your website is secure

  • There are no errors or broken links

  • Search engines understand your site’s structure

If you ignore technical SEO, your site might rank lower even if your content is great.


Key Elements of Technical SEO

Let’s explore the most important parts of Technical SEO and how to fix or improve each one.


1. Website Speed (Page Load Time)

People don’t like slow websites. If your pages take too long to load, visitors leave quickly, and Google notices this.

How to improve website speed:

  • Compress images (reduce file size without losing quality)

  • Use a fast web hosting service

  • Minimize CSS, JavaScript, and HTML code

  • Use browser caching (stores some site data on users’ devices)

  • Use a Content Delivery Network (CDN) to deliver content faster worldwide

Tools to test speed:
Google PageSpeed Insights, GTmetrix, Pingdom


2. Mobile Friendliness (Responsive Design)

More than half of all internet users browse on mobile devices. Google ranks mobile-friendly sites higher in mobile search results.

What to do:

  • Use a responsive website design that adjusts to different screen sizes

  • Make buttons and links easy to click

  • Avoid pop-ups that block content on mobile

  • Use readable font sizes

Test your site with Google’s Mobile-Friendly Test tool.


3. Secure Website (HTTPS)

Google prefers secure websites. HTTPS means your site uses encryption to protect visitors’ data.

How to implement HTTPS:

  • Get an SSL certificate (many hosts offer free SSL through Let’s Encrypt)

  • Redirect all HTTP pages to HTTPS versions

  • Make sure all internal links and resources (images, scripts) use HTTPS


4. XML Sitemap

An XML sitemap is a file that lists all important pages on your website to help search engines find and index them.

How to use it:

  • Generate an XML sitemap using tools or plugins (e.g., Yoast SEO for WordPress)

  • Submit your sitemap in Google Search Console

  • Update it whenever you add or remove pages


5. Robots.txt File

The robots.txt file tells search engines which parts of your site they can or cannot crawl.

What to keep in mind:

  • Don’t block important pages by mistake

  • Use robots.txt to block private or duplicate pages (like admin areas)

  • Always test your robots.txt file with Google Search Console


6. Crawl Errors and Fixing Broken Links

Crawl errors happen when Google’s crawler can’t access your pages, often due to broken links or server errors.

How to fix:

  • Use Google Search Console’s Coverage report to find crawl errors

  • Fix broken links or redirect them to the correct pages

  • Regularly audit your site for 404 errors using tools like Screaming Frog or Ahrefs


7. Structured Data (Schema Markup)

Structured data is a code that helps search engines understand the meaning of your content better. It can improve how your page appears in search results (rich snippets).

Examples of schema:

  • Articles

  • Products

  • Reviews

  • Events

  • FAQs

You can add schema using JSON-LD format. Google’s Structured Data Markup Helper can help create this code.


8. Canonical URLs

Sometimes, the same content is accessible from different URLs (like with or without “www” or with different parameters). This causes duplicate content issues.

Canonical URLs tell search engines which version is the “main” one to index.

Add a canonical tag in your page’s HTML header pointing to the preferred URL.


9. URL Structure

Clean, readable URLs are better for users and search engines.

Tips:

  • Use hyphens (-) to separate words

  • Keep URLs short and descriptive

  • Include keywords where relevant

  • Avoid using unnecessary parameters or session IDs


10. Pagination and Infinite Scroll

If your website uses pagination (multiple pages for lists or products), make sure search engines can crawl all pages easily.

  • Use “rel=next” and “rel=prev” tags to link paginated pages

  • Avoid infinite scroll without proper SEO setup, as it can hide content from crawlers


11. AMP (Accelerated Mobile Pages)

AMP is a Google-backed project to make pages load almost instantly on mobile devices.

While not required, implementing AMP can improve mobile user experience and boost rankings for mobile search.


12. hreflang Tags (For Multilingual Sites)

If your website targets users in different languages or countries, hreflang tags tell Google which language or region version of a page to show.

This prevents duplicate content problems and improves user experience for international visitors.


13. Avoid Duplicate Content

Duplicate content can confuse search engines and dilute your ranking.

How to avoid it:

  • Use canonical tags

  • Avoid printing the same content on multiple URLs

  • Set up proper redirects (301) for duplicate pages

  • Use noindex meta tags for thin or duplicate pages you don’t want indexed


14. Fix Redirect Chains and Loops

Redirect chains happen when URL A redirects to URL B, which then redirects to URL C. This slows down crawling and hurts SEO.

Redirect loops cause pages to redirect back and forth endlessly.

How to fix:

  • Use tools like Screaming Frog to find redirect chains and loops

  • Fix them by pointing all redirects directly to the final destination URL


15. Server and Hosting

Your web hosting affects your website’s uptime and speed. Downtime means your site is unavailable to users and crawlers.

Choose a reliable hosting provider with:

  • High uptime (99.9% or better)

  • Fast server response times

  • Good customer support


16. Pagination and Crawl Budget

Google allocates a crawl budget, which is the number of pages it crawls on your site during a certain time.

Make sure important pages are crawled often by:

  • Avoiding duplicate or low-value pages

  • Using internal linking wisely

  • Creating an XML sitemap


How to Audit Your Website’s Technical SEO

  1. Use Google Search Console: Check for errors, indexing status, mobile usability, and performance reports.

  2. Speed Testing Tools: Use Google PageSpeed Insights and GTmetrix to analyze loading time.

  3. Site Crawlers: Tools like Screaming Frog SEO Spider or Ahrefs can scan your entire site to find broken links, duplicate content, missing tags, and more.

  4. Mobile Testing: Use Google’s Mobile-Friendly Test to check your site’s responsiveness.

  5. Check HTTPS: Use online tools like SSL Labs to verify your SSL certificate is correctly installed.


Common Technical SEO Mistakes to Avoid

  • Ignoring mobile optimization

  • Having slow-loading pages

  • Blocking important pages with robots.txt or noindex by mistake

  • Using duplicate content without canonical tags

  • Not fixing broken links or redirects

  • Forgetting to submit an XML sitemap

  • Not securing your site with HTTPS


Conclusion

Technical SEO is the foundation for your website’s success in search engines. Without a strong technical setup, your content and marketing efforts may not reach their full potential.

By following this guide and regularly checking your website’s technical health, you can ensure Google and other search engines easily crawl, index, and rank your site higher.

Remember, technical SEO might sound complicated, but by taking small steps consistently, you’ll build a fast, secure, and search-friendly website that delivers great user experience.


Comments

Popular posts from this blog

How Pay-Per-Click Advertising Can Help Your Brand Grow!

On-Page SEO Made Easy: Boost Your Website Rankings Today!

Digital Marketing: A Complete Guide in Simple Words